> > I have a question about branches in bzr repository: When will the emacs-23
> > branch be moved into `old-branches'?
>
> We could move it there, but it doesn't seem very important or useful.
>
> > Or more generally, when will a branch be moved into `old-branches'?
>
> old-branches is usually for feature branches (i.e. branches that
> implement a new feature) that have been merged (i.e. the feature has
> been incorporated in the trunk).
Thanks. But it seems that EMACS_21_1_RC, EMACS_22_BASE and EMACS_23_1_RC don't look like feature branches.
